Runbook: Gleamtide donation-receipt mailer. Before approving changes to the receipt templates, verify that the mailer's dedupe table is intact; duplicate receipts have caused donor complaints in the past at the Harrowfen chapter. Run the preflight query against the receipts store and confirm row counts match the donations ledger. The preflight script reads the receipts database via the connection string below.

database URL for bagep-hahip: cockroachdb://fraius_svc:UDC78bGuiMGYpD@db-a62e.nelvronet.internal:5432/pelius

Attendees reviewed the second-source search for the resin housings currently supplied solely by Varnholt Plastics. Procurement presented three candidates: Kellbrook Mouldings, Ostrander Polymer, and Trevane Industrial. Sample runs from Kellbrook met tolerance specs; Ostrander's lead times remain unverified. Dana Pryce will complete site audits by month-end and circulate scoring to branch managers. Qualification costs stay within the approved contingency. The strategic rationale behind the dual-sourcing push is summarised below.

board note of kadug-tawig: Only 5 of the 100 pilot accounts renewed Oliath, so a churn review is set for April 15.

Night-shift staff: Floor 4 of the Tellhaven Building opens this week. After 21:00, access is via the rear stairwell only; the lifts are locked out overnight during the settling period. Complete a walk-through of the new floor once per shift and log it. The stairwell keypad accepts the code below.

badge for yahop-fawep: bdg-XBKXI-68071